**PR: Dynamic pricing experiment for Stagefare tickets**

This adds the first pricing experiment to the Stagefare checkout: a small price adjustment applied to a random cohort, with guardrails on floor, ceiling, and rollout share. As a new contractor, please review the guardrail wiring carefully. The experiment's initial constants are set as follows.

tuning constants:
THRESHOLDS = {
    "kelix": 280,
    "druvan": 756,
    "oliael": 399,
}

## Changelog — Quartzline Report Builder v4.8.2

Fixed: multi-column sorts in the report builder were unstable when ties occurred on the primary key, causing row order to shift between renders. We switched to a stable merge sort and added a deterministic tiebreaker on internal row index. Cached reports generated before this release may still show the old ordering until regenerated. If paging anomalies persist after regeneration, escalate directly to the engineer who owns this fix.

account owner for hahig-fahag: Pelael Istax Novys

## Artifact Signing — Inventory Reconciliation Job

The nightly reconciliation job for Stockline now signs its output manifests before upload. Unsigned manifests are rejected by the Ledgerbox ingest as of build 412. Two mismatches last week traced to a stale key on the runner pool; rotated Tuesday. Action for sync: confirm all runners pull the current key at job start. The active signing key for the reconciliation pipeline is as follows.

signing key of yafop-taguf = bky3_Kre

# Build Provenance: Dovecote Bounce Processor

For the release manager: every Dovecote bounce-processor artifact is signed at build time and recorded in the Larkstone ledger. Promotion to production requires the ledger entry to match the deploy manifest; mismatches block the release automatically. Hotfixes follow the same path — no manual uploads. Before signing off on this week's promotion, verify the attestation matches the entry below.

session token of kahog-bahif = htk9_f63daec35